ATTACKED IN A TRAIN.
MURDER OF A WOMAN ATTEMPTED. ASSAILANT CUT TO PIECES. By Telegraph—Press Association—Copyright. Paris, July 3. An attempt to murder and rob Mademoiselle Louise Sugg was mado on . a train between Vinceunes and Paris. After a desperate struggle, Mademoiselle Sugg gave an alarm, whereupon her assailant opened tho carriago door and leapt out. lie was cut to pieces by a passing train. Mademoiselle Sugg is recovering from the rough usago she was subjected to.
